
在Excel中计算平均偏差的方法有很多,主要包括使用内置函数、手动计算、以及通过数据分析工具。平均偏差主要用于衡量数据集中每个数据点与平均值之间的差异。本文将详细讲解以下几种方法的操作步骤和应用场景:使用AVERAGE和ABS函数、利用STDEV.P或STDEV.S函数、通过数据分析工具。本文还将探讨如何通过编写自定义函数来计算更复杂的平均偏差。
一、使用AVERAGE和ABS函数
1. 计算平均值
首先,你需要计算数据集的平均值。这一步可以使用Excel中的AVERAGE函数。假设你的数据在A列,从A1到A10,可以使用以下公式:
=AVERAGE(A1:A10)
2. 计算每个数据点与平均值的差异
接下来,你需要计算每个数据点与平均值之间的差异,并取绝对值。这一步可以使用ABS函数。例如,在B列计算绝对差异,使用以下公式:
=ABS(A1 - $B$1)
其中,$B$1是存储平均值的单元格。将这个公式拖动到B列的其他单元格中,完成所有数据点的绝对差异计算。
3. 计算绝对差异的平均值
最后,你需要计算这些绝对差异的平均值,这就是平均偏差。使用以下公式:
=AVERAGE(B1:B10)
这样,你就完成了平均偏差的计算。这种方法简单直观,非常适合初学者。
二、利用STDEV.P或STDEV.S函数
1. 理解标准差
标准差是衡量数据集分散程度的一个重要指标。STDEV.P函数用于计算总体数据的标准差,而STDEV.S函数用于计算样本数据的标准差。虽然标准差不是平均偏差,但它们之间有一定的联系。
2. 计算标准差
在Excel中,可以使用以下公式计算标准差:
=STDEV.P(A1:A10)
或者
=STDEV.S(A1:A10)
3. 转换为平均偏差
一般情况下,平均偏差约为标准差的0.8倍。可以使用以下公式进行转换:
=STDEV.P(A1:A10) * 0.8
这种方法适用于需要快速估算平均偏差的场景。尽管这种方法不如直接计算精确,但在某些情况下非常有用。
三、通过数据分析工具
1. 启用数据分析工具
Excel自带的数据分析工具提供了更复杂的数据分析功能。首先,你需要启用这个工具。点击“文件”->“选项”->“加载项”,在“管理”下拉菜单中选择“Excel加载项”,然后点击“转到”。勾选“分析工具库”后点击“确定”。
2. 使用数据分析工具计算平均偏差
启用数据分析工具后,点击“数据”选项卡,然后点击“数据分析”按钮。在弹出的窗口中选择“描述性统计”,然后点击“确定”。在接下来的窗口中,选择你的数据范围,并勾选“输出选项”中的“平均偏差”,点击“确定”。
这种方法适用于需要进行复杂数据分析的场景。数据分析工具提供了更多的统计信息,能够帮助你更全面地理解数据集。
四、编写自定义函数
1. 打开VBA编辑器
Excel支持通过VBA(Visual Basic for Applications)编写自定义函数。按下“Alt + F11”打开VBA编辑器。
2. 编写自定义函数代码
在VBA编辑器中,点击“插入”->“模块”,然后输入以下代码:
Function AvgDeviation(rng As Range) As Double
Dim avg As Double
Dim cell As Range
Dim sumAbsDev As Double
avg = Application.WorksheetFunction.Average(rng)
sumAbsDev = 0
For Each cell In rng
sumAbsDev = sumAbsDev + Abs(cell.Value - avg)
Next cell
AvgDeviation = sumAbsDev / rng.Cells.Count
End Function
3. 使用自定义函数
关闭VBA编辑器后,你可以像使用内置函数一样使用自定义函数。例如,计算A1到A10的平均偏差:
=AvgDeviation(A1:A10)
这种方法适用于需要定制化计算的高级用户。通过编写自定义函数,你可以实现更复杂的计算逻辑,满足特定需求。
五、案例分析与实践
1. 案例一:销售数据的平均偏差
假设你有一组销售数据,分别为:100, 150, 200, 250, 300。你可以通过上述方法计算这组数据的平均偏差,从而了解销售数据的波动情况。使用AVERAGE和ABS函数的方法,你可以得出结果为50。
2. 案例二:实验数据的平均偏差
在科学实验中,数据的精确性非常重要。假设你有一组实验数据,分别为:10.1, 10.3, 10.2, 10.4, 10.5。通过数据分析工具,你可以得到更全面的统计信息,包括平均偏差,帮助你评估实验的稳定性和可靠性。
3. 案例三:股票价格的平均偏差
在金融分析中,股票价格的波动是一个重要的分析指标。假设你有一组股票价格数据,分别为:50, 52, 48, 51, 49。通过编写自定义函数,你可以计算这组数据的平均偏差,从而了解股票价格的波动情况,辅助投资决策。
六、总结
在Excel中计算平均偏差的方法多种多样,适用于不同的场景和需求。无论是通过内置函数、数据分析工具,还是自定义函数,每种方法都有其优点和适用场景。通过本文的详细讲解,你可以选择最适合你需求的方法,准确计算数据集的平均偏差,提升数据分析的效率和精确度。
希望本文能够帮助你更好地理解和应用Excel中的平均偏差计算方法。如果你有任何问题或需要进一步的帮助,请随时留言讨论。
相关问答FAQs:
1. 什么是平均偏差?如何在Excel表格中计算平均偏差?
平均偏差是用来衡量一组数据与其平均值之间的差异程度的统计指标。在Excel表格中,您可以使用以下方法计算平均偏差:首先,计算每个数据点与平均值之间的偏差,然后将这些偏差值取绝对值,最后将它们求和并除以数据点的数量。
2. 如何在Excel表格中计算一组数据的平均值?
要计算一组数据的平均值,您可以使用Excel的平均函数。在需要计算平均值的单元格中,输入“=AVERAGE(数据范围)”并按下回车键。Excel将自动计算并显示该组数据的平均值。
3. 如何在Excel表格中计算一组数据的标准偏差?
标准偏差是用来衡量一组数据的离散程度的统计指标。在Excel表格中,您可以使用STDEV函数来计算一组数据的标准偏差。在需要计算标准偏差的单元格中,输入“=STDEV(数据范围)”并按下回车键。Excel将自动计算并显示该组数据的标准偏差。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4323967